Executive summary

  • Achieved record operating revenues of $817.6M in 2025, up 9.7% year-over-year, with GAAP EPS of $3.97, a 15.4% increase from 2024, and operating net income of $225.1M.

  • Record operating earnings per share of $1.12 in Q4, up from $1.00 a year prior, and $1.09 in Q3, with Q4 net income of $54.4M.

  • Integrated 7 Santander branches and opened 15 new branches, accelerating retail strategy and expanding market presence.

  • Announced acquisition of ClearPoint Federal Bank & Trust, expanding wealth management offerings and entering a niche trust administration market.

  • 33 consecutive years of dividend growth, with a 2.2% increase in the quarterly dividend in 2025.

Financial highlights

  • Q4 operating revenues reached a record $215.6M, up 10% year-over-year; full-year net interest income grew 12.8% to $506.6M.

  • Operating noninterest revenues rose 8% year-over-year in Q4 and 4.9% for the year, representing 38% of total operating revenues.

  • GAAP EPS for Q4 was $1.03, up 9.6% year-over-year; operating EPS was $1.12.

  • Ending loans grew 5% year-over-year; deposits increased 7% year-over-year, with organic deposit growth of 3.1% excluding acquisitions.

  • Operating pre-tax, pre-provision net revenue increased 15.3% to $315.3M.

Outlook and guidance

  • 2026 guidance: loan growth of 3.5%–6%, deposit growth of 2%–3%, net interest income growth of 8%–12%, non-interest revenue growth of 4%–8%.

  • Provision for credit losses expected at $20–$25M; non-interest expenses projected at $535–$550M, up 4%–7% from 2025.

  • Effective tax rate anticipated between 23% and 24%; Q1 2026 non-interest expenses expected to be higher due to seasonal factors.

  • Positioned for continued growth through de novo branch expansion, strategic acquisitions, and expansion into new markets with favorable trends.

  • Significant loan repricing and securities redeployment opportunities expected to support future earnings.
